    Tsu-Li L.

    Came here on a Saturday morning. It's located in the outdoor shopping area on the same floor as the food court, but located in its own store to the left. [[HIGHLIGHT]]There isn't any seating inside the store, so it feels more like a grab and go kind of place.[[ENDHIGHLIGHT]] You can order on the tablet at the front and wait for your drinks and food at the other end. I got a latte and the soyrizo burrito, which they cut in half. I'm glad they did that because it was huge and I was able to share it. It was a tasty and well-seasoned burrito. They do give paper straws, which is good for the environment but after a while, it tends to fall apart. Would come back here again if I'm in the area.

    Iwona M.

    I tried a matcha latte and an everything jalapeño cream cheese croissant here--both were delicious. I was especially happy to find that the matcha was unsweetened (which can be hard to find), and you have the option to add a sweetener or omit it entirely. They offer a variety of plant-based milks, and overall, the matcha was very flavorful. The café also had a great selection of pastries, including some vegan and gluten-free options. The staff was friendly and helpful, which made for a positive experience. I visited on a Sunday around 9 AM and there was no line, which was a nice bonus. [[HIGHLIGHT]]It's a very modern and small place, but you can sit down outside at the tables provided in the middle of the outdoor area of the shopping center.[[ENDHIGHLIGHT]] [[HIGHLIGHT]]I wouldn't recommend it as a place to study or work from, but it's perfect for relaxing while enjoying your coffee and pastries.[[ENDHIGHLIGHT]] One thing to note is that it can be a bit tricky to find if you're following Google Maps--you'll need to walk down the stairs or take an elevator from street level, as it's located just below a shopping center. Overall, I definitely recommend checking it out.
